Output 5e5f61a9217da44f5307cbb65d6376e4525154cea4629b43cce1086e44211cd5:2

value
3838031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15b9d1a35f429a6efdde16502bf8bd6caa8d5059 OP_EQUAL
address
33ftiVhcEuxFoE1Dsq2B1auDqnaz6no5LG
transaction
5e5f61a9217da44f5307cbb65d6376e4525154cea4629b43cce1086e44211cd5
confirmations
187341
spent
true